That gear list is OLD! Haha.
The lenses I have now are 15 2.8, 24 1.4L, 35 1.4L, 50 1.2L, 70-200 2.8L. I got rid of the zoom lenses for two reasons, 1) primes are much faster and perform in low-light far better. I'm a wedding photographer, so this is very valuable. 2) DOF is far easier to control, especially on the wider angle lenses. 3) Primes are far sharper than zoom lenses, very valuable when doing enlargements.
Did I say 2 reasons? Haha, who's counting.
As far as getting use to the lens, my biggest learning curve has come with learning the shallow DOF on a 50mm lens. F2 is far more different at 50mm vs. 35mm. I tend to prefer getting close and using a wide lens, but the 50 has become a needed lens. The benefits of the primes are worth giving up the advantages of a zoom lens, although I would like another lazy lens for shooting some situations, 24-70 2.8L.
